While you can dethatch your lawn yourself in Lipan using a manual dethatcher or machine, hiring a professional service is often recommended for larger or more complex lawns. Professionals have access to specialized equipment that can effectively remove thatch without damaging the grass. They also possess the expertise to assess the condition of your lawn and determine the best approach for dethatching. If you choose to do it yourself, ensure that you follow best practices, such as dethatching when the soil is moist and marking any underground utilities. Ultimately, professional services can save time and provide a more thorough dethatching.
In Lipan, the frequency of lawn dethatching depends on several factors, including grass type and growth conditions. Generally, it's recommended to dethatch your lawn every 1 to 3 years. If your lawn experiences heavy foot traffic or has a high organic matter content, more frequent dethatching may be necessary. The best time to dethatch is during the growing season, typically in early spring or early fall, when grass can recover quickly. Monitoring the thickness of the thatch layer is important; if it exceeds half an inch, it's time to consider dethatching to maintain a healthy lawn.
Signs that your lawn may need dethatching in Lipan include poor water absorption, patches of dead grass, and a spongy feel when walking on the lawn. If you notice that water tends to pool on the surface rather than soaking into the soil, this may indicate a thick thatch layer. Additionally, if your grass is struggling to grow or appears thin and unhealthy despite regular care, dethatching could be beneficial. Regularly inspecting your lawn for these signs can help you determine the right time to perform dethatching, ensuring a healthier and more vibrant lawn.
Lawn dethatching is the process of removing the layer of thatch, which is a buildup of dead grass, roots, and organic material that can accumulate on the soil surface. In Lipan, dethatching is especially necessary because excessive thatch can inhibit water, air, and nutrient penetration, leading to poor grass health. When thatch becomes too thick, it can create a barrier that prevents your lawn from thriving. Dethatching not only promotes healthier grass growth but also improves the overall appearance of your lawn by allowing for better water absorption and nutrient delivery. Regular dethatching as part of your lawn care routine can lead to a lush and resilient lawn.
After dethatching your lawn in Lipan, it’s important to take steps to promote recovery and healthy growth. First, remove the debris created during the dethatching process to allow for better air and light penetration. Consider applying a high-quality fertilizer to provide essential nutrients that support recovery. Water your lawn thoroughly after dethatching to help the grass recover and encourage new growth. Additionally, overseeding can be beneficial, particularly if you have areas that are thin or bare. Regular maintenance, such as mowing and monitoring for pests, is crucial to ensure your lawn thrives after the dethatching process.
